Artificial Intelligence (AI) is rapidly reshaping the hospitality industry, offering innovative solutions to streamline operations and enhance guest experiences. As AI technology continues to evolve, its applications in the hospitality sector are becoming increasingly diverse and impactful.
AI is being utilized to automate and optimize various hotel operations, significantly improving efficiency. For instance, AI-driven systems can automate pricing strategies by setting dynamic pricing models based on market demand, leading to a notable increase in revenue. Additionally, AI is enhancing booking engines by personalizing guest experiences, reducing the workload on front desk staff, and improving reservation processes.
AI-powered communication tools are revolutionizing guest interactions. By integrating AI into guest communication channels, hotels can maintain high engagement rates, with some achieving over 75% engagement through platforms like WhatsApp. This level of interaction surpasses traditional methods, providing a more personalized and responsive service.
The hospitality industry faces challenges such as providing personalized experiences for first-time guests. AI excels in adapting quickly to new interactions, using sentiment analysis to understand guest preferences and emotions. This capability allows hotels to offer tailored experiences even with limited initial information.
There are common misconceptions about AI, such as fears of losing the personal touch in guest interactions. However, AI can enhance the personal touch by handling routine tasks, freeing up staff to focus on delivering exceptional human interactions. Additionally, concerns about data privacy and AI replacing jobs are being addressed through transparent data governance and the integration of AI as a supportive tool rather than a replacement.
The future of AI in hospitality is promising, with ongoing developments aimed at further integrating AI into hotel operations. The focus is on creating seamless guest experiences through advanced AI capabilities, such as agentic AI that can execute complex tasks autonomously. As AI technology continues to advance, its role in the hospitality industry will expand, offering new opportunities for innovation and efficiency.
In conclusion, AI is not just a technological advancement but a transformative force in the hospitality industry. By embracing AI, hotels can enhance operational efficiency, improve guest satisfaction, and stay competitive in an ever-evolving market.
